General Information

Title: Cease your funning
Composer: Samuel Webbe Jr.
Lyricist: John Gaycreate page
Number of voices: 3vv   Voicing: STB
Genre: SecularGlee

Language: English
Instruments: A cappella

First published: 1805
Description: One of six airs selected from the Beggar's Opera and harmonized by Webbe for concert performance.

Original text and translations

English.png English text

Cease your funning. Force or cunning
Never shall my heart trepan.
All your sallies are but malice
To seduce my constant man.
'Tis most certain, by their flirting
Women oft have envy shown;
Pleased to ruin others' wooing,
Never happy in their own.
